Classic Science Lover Nicknames

  • Einstein: The ultimate nod to genius. Perfect for someone who loves physics or thinks outside the box.
  • Newton: References Sir Isaac Newton. Great for a person who likes mechanics, gravity, or apples.
  • Curie: After Marie Curie, pioneer in radioactivity. Suits a chemistry or physics fan.
  • Galileo: For the astronomy lover or anyone who challenges old ideas.
  • Tesla: After Nikola Tesla, ideal for an electricity or engineering buff.
  • Darwin: For the biology or evolution enthusiast.
  • Sagan: Carl Sagan’s legacy – perfect for a space and cosmos lover.
  • Hawking: Stephen Hawking – a nickname for someone fascinated by black holes and cosmology.
  • Feynman: Richard Feynman – great for a playful, curious mind in physics.
  • Bohr: Niels Bohr – suits an atomic physics or quantum mechanics fan.

Tips for Using a Science Lover Nickname

  • Check the context: Introduce the nickname in a lighthearted situation, like during a science trivia night or when showing off a new gadget. Gauge the reaction before using it in everyday conversation.
  • Ask permission for others: If the nickname is for a friend or partner, ask if they like it. Not everyone loves being called “Einstein” or “Lab Rat” in public.
  • Consider the setting: Some nicknames (like “Mad Scientist”) work great among close friends but may be less appropriate in a formal workplace or classroom. Keep it friendly and respectful.

How do you create a nickname for a science lover?

Start with a science term they love (e.g., atom, helix, photon) and add a diminutive like '-y' or '-let', or combine two words (e.g., 'Lab Runner'). You can also shorten a famous scientist's name (e.g., 'Tesla' -> 'Tes') or use a pun like 'Chemistree'.
